Andrew Lockey is a consultant in Emergency Medicine at Calderdale & Huddersfield NHS Trust and visiting professor in Emergency Medicine at the University of Huddersfield. His academic publications focus on the educational approach to resuscitation training.
Andy is a vocal advocate for training all children in CPR and defibrillator awareness. He was integral in the development of the European Restart a Heart initiative in 2013 and has led the RCUK Restart a Heart initiative since its inception in 2016 which has resulted in over 1 million children being trained in CPR in the UK. During this time, a parallel lobbying initiative in partnership with the British Heart Foundation, St John, and British Red Cross has resulted in CPR training becoming mandatory for all children in the UK.
Andy co-leads World Restart a Heart (WRAH), alongside Professor Bernd Böttiger. Since its inception, over 12.6 million people have been trained globally in the name of WRAH and the messaging has reached 192 countries. Andy was awarded an MBE in the King’s inaugural New Year’s Honours list in 2023 for services to resuscitation training.
